By Nayara Batschke Bangkok, Feb 14 (EFE).- A hundred couples gathered Tuesday to celebrate love on Valentine’s Day with a symbolic wedding marathon between LGBT+ people, in what is the first event of its kind in Thailand, where proposals to legalize marriage and homosexual unions are being processed. Bangkok's Bang Khun Thian district celebrates Valentine's Day on Monday by handing special certificates to LGBTQ+ couples recognising their relationship. However, the move is being decried as "ineffective" by activists for not being legally binding.
Bangkok’s Bang Khunthian district will register same-sex marriages on Valentine’s Day, the first time in Thailand, but the certificates will not be legally binding.
